Q3 - Week 3 Storyboarding
Due 01/24
This week you will create your initial storyboard for your film opening. This storyboard could change in the future as you begin working on your project. Post a copy of the storyboard in your blog along with an explanation of how you created it and how it flows. Those of you working in a group will post the same storyboard with different explanations, and should also explain who did each part of this activity.
Storyboards should include:
1. a sketch
2. a description
3. camera angles
4. audio notes
5. transitions
6. graphics/text
Here's a blank storyboard you can use or if you find another online you prefer, feel free to use it. You may also need multiple pages.
